Embedding and Extending Perl by Tim Jenness

Skip to product information
1 of 1

Embedding and Extending Perl by Tim Jenness

Regular price
Checking stock...
Regular price
Checking stock...
Summary

Extending and Embedding Perl explains how to expand the functionality and usefulness of the Perl programming language and how to use Perl from C programs. It begins simply but also covers complex issues using real code examples from the Perl source.

The feel-good place to buy books
  • Free shipping in the US over $15
  • Supporting authors with AuthorSHARE
  • 100% recyclable packaging
  • Proud to be a B Corp – A Business for good
  • Sell-back with World of Books - Sell your Books

Embedding and Extending Perl by Tim Jenness

Extending and Embedding Perl explains how to expand the functionality and usefulness of the Perl programming language and how to use Perl from C programs. It begins simply but also covers complex issues using real code examples from the Perl source. *The book discusses how to write interfaces to C libraries (as well as C++ and Fortran libraries). It shows you how to implement Perl callbacks for C libraries, how to pass Perl hashes and arrays between Perl and C, and how to use the Perl Data Language infrastructure to improve the speed of array operations. *Additionally, the book peers under the hood to see how the Perl programming language really works by looking at the interpreter. *The make-up of Perl variables is discussed along with details on how a Perl program is parsed and converted to executable code.
A Perl developer for 7 years, Tim Jenness has ten modules on CPAN including two that are distributed as part of the core Perl distribution (File::Temp and Pod::LateX). Simon Cozens the author of Beginning Perl, was the release manager for the first four releases of the Perl 6 runtime engine, Parrot.
SKU Unavailable
ISBN 13 9781930110823
ISBN 10 1930110820
Title Embedding and Extending Perl
Author Tim Jenness
Condition Unavailable
Binding Type Paperback
Publisher Manning Publications
Year published 2002-08-05
Number of pages 361
Cover note Book picture is for illustrative purposes only, actual binding, cover or edition may vary.
Note Unavailable